Output 94b861b6858eb3b1664161e3d34c1f8eee9cc68783fa11ef97103e7e45e4e32e:2

value
24950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71206ca59072d86b7bc626417e1e999f327a279a OP_EQUAL
address
3C1B87BrFLSn2MSFjWk3h2CzWCYZwxSHmu
transaction
94b861b6858eb3b1664161e3d34c1f8eee9cc68783fa11ef97103e7e45e4e32e
spent
true